Fórum cPanel

Bem-vindo, visitante ( Entrar | Registrar )

 
Reply to this topicStart new topic
Como instalar OCI8 (Oracle) no WHM -, Resolvido - Howto (Manual) no post
dpadovani
post Oct 19 2009, 05:59 PM
Post #1


Novato
*

Grupo: Membros
Posts: 9

Registrado: 2-July 07
Membro N°: 1,109



Olá Pessoal,

Sofri muito mas consegui instalar blz no WHM o OCI8 para acesso a banco de dados oracle. segue abaixo o Howto.
Fiz em inglês espero que não seja problema...

HowTo Install Oracle Client

Download Oracle Client
http://www.oracle.com/technology/software/...ient/index.html

Preview Save /root/oracle
instantclient-basic-linux32-11.1.0.7.zip
instantclient-sqlplus-linux32-11.1.0.7.zip
instantclient-sdk-linux32-11.1.0.7.zip

Download OCI8
http://pecl.php.net/package/oci8

Preview Save /root/oracle
oci8-1.3.5.tgz

Create Dir /opt/oracle

Copy files to Oracle directory
cp instantclient-basic-linux32-11.1.0.7.zip /opt/oracle
cp instantclient-sqlplus-linux32-11.1.0.7.zip /opt/oracle
cp instantclient-sdk-linux32-11.1.0.7.zip /opt/oracle

Inflate files

unzip instantclient-basic-linux32-11.1.0.7.zip
unzip instantclient-sqlplus-linux32-11.1.0.7.zip
unzip instantclient-sdk-linux32-11.1.0.7.zip

Access new dir client oracle
cd /opt/oracle/instantclient_11_1

Create simboly Link

ln -s libclntsh.so.11.1 libclntsh.so
ln -s libocci.so.11.1 libocci.so

edit profile file

vi /etc/profile

Include file text down:

# --> Oracle
export ORACLE_BASE=/opt/oracle/instantclient_11_1
export ORACLE_HOME=/opt/oracle/instantclient_11_1
export ORACLE_SID=prod
export ORACLE_TERM=xterm
export PATH=$HOME/bin:$ORACLE_HOME/bin:$PATH
export NLS_LANG=American_America.WE8ISO8859P1
#<--Oracle

Save File (:wq)

Load Profile execute command:

source /etc/profile

Copy oci8-1.3.5.tgz for /usr/src

cp oci8-1.3.5.tgz /usr/src

Access dir

cd /usr/src

inflate file
tar -zxvf oci8-1.3.5.tgz

Access directory /usr/src/oci8-1.3.5

cd /usr/src/oci8-1.3.5

Execute commands:

phpize
./configure --with-oci8=instantclient,/opt/oracle/instantclient_11_1
make

Complete copilation sucess


Copy /usr/src/oci8-1.3.5/modules/oci8.so for (location directive extension_dir view in file php.inf)

cp /usr/src/oci8-1.3.5/modules/oci8.so /usr/local/lib/php/extensions/no-debug-non-zts-20060613


Open IE and WHM

Search option "PHP Configuration Editon" (Click)

Click Button - "Switch to Advanced Mode"

Search option "Core extension"

Add value ", oci8.so"

Save and OK

Check PHP INFO

qualquer dúvida podem perguntar
Daniel Padovani
daniel(AT)netlider.com.br
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 usuário(s) está(ão) lendo este tópico (1 visitantes e 0 usuários anônimos)
0 membros:

 

Modos de Exibição: Padrão · Mudar para: Linear+ · Mudar para: Outline


Versão Simples Horário: 4th September 2010 - 02:20 AM